Output 28a955352da2a33da251f14d930a56dc0af592802c71eb0f18afe330c76f0e18:0

value
30988118
script pubkey
OP_0 OP_PUSHBYTES_20 b4de9ea28f2ad69fc8a58e3499a5923e564338ca
address
bc1qkn0fag509ttflj993c6fnfvj8etyxwx2ga2d3p
transaction
28a955352da2a33da251f14d930a56dc0af592802c71eb0f18afe330c76f0e18
confirmations
215621
spent
true